GSMArena's review of the Altek Leo was not glowing on the camera performance front. The good optics and the 14MP size were let down by poor processing and a smallish sensor. Some of those issues could be addressed by better engineering but the small sensor is going to stay a big obstacle and I would have thought 16MP will just aggravate the problems.
As to the software, there is a thread on xda-developers describing the torture of Altek Leo owners in trying to get a good user experience.
Let us hope the input of Kodak sorts out all of those issues so that there is at least one serious competitor for the Nokia N8 to best camera phone title.
